Causes of APS Outages in Yuma, AZ
APS outages in Yuma can be attributed to a number of factors. Extreme heat, a common occurrence in the region, can overload the power grid, leading to widespread outages. Strong winds and dust storms are also significant contributors, potentially damaging power lines and equipment. Less frequent but equally disruptive are planned outages for maintenance and upgrades to the power infrastructure. APS's Response to Outages in Yuma
APS employs a multi-pronged approach to addressing outages. They utilize sophisticated monitoring systems to detect power disruptions and dispatch crews for repairs. The company prioritizes restoring power to critical facilities like hospitals and emergency services first. Frequently Asked Questions
Q1: How can I report an APS outage? A1: You can report an outage through the APS website or by calling their customer service line.
Q2: How long do APS outages typically last in Yuma? A2: The duration varies greatly depending on the cause and extent of the outage. Smaller, localized outages may be resolved quickly, while widespread outages can take considerably longer.
Q3: Does APS offer any compensation for outages? A3: APS's compensation policies vary depending on the cause and duration of the outage. Check their website for details.
Q4: What should I do if I experience an outage? A4: Remain calm, check on vulnerable neighbors, unplug sensitive electronics, and monitor APS's website or app for updates.
Q5: How can I prepare for future outages? A5: Consider having a backup power source, such as a generator, and maintain a supply of essential items, including water, flashlights, and non-perishable food.
